FBオーディエンスコンポーネントに大きな問題があります。FacebookオーディエンスネットワークロックHTTPリクエスト
我々はPLACEMENT_IDとiOSの上でFacebookのオーディエンスネットワークを統合するが、異なるデバイス上とFBはAPIの答えを占めているが、常にこの
[FBAudienceNetworkLog/FBAdProvider:137 ] Ad request error: Error Domain=com.facebook.ads.sdk Code=1001 "No fill" UserInfo={FBAdErrorDetailKey={ msg = "No fill. We are not able to serve ads to this person. Please refer to https://developers.facebook.com/docs/audience-network/faq#a12 . If you are integrating Audience Network for the first time, you can use test ads https://developers.facebook.com/docs/audience-network/testing ."; }, NSLocalizedDescription=No fill}
である我々はまた、A12をドキュメントと呼ばれているが、「iOSの広告に制限は」存在しませんすべてのアカウントはFacebookに記録されます。 私たちは慎重に文書を読んでおり、私たちはiOSとAndroidで「塗りつぶしなし」という状態を確認しています。
私たちはFacebookのネイティブ広告を掲載したいと考えています。デバッグモードFacebookのネイティブ広告でアプリをインストール
- が応答TESTFLIGHT Facebookのネイティブ広告を使用リリースモードでアプリをインストール正しく
- 示され、「塗りつぶしなし:
は何奇妙なのは、(同じデバイス上)この場合です"
- APPSTORE、Facebookネイティブ広告で同じTestFlightアプリを解放すると、他のHTTPリクエストがロックされます。私たちはチャールズ(http://www.charlesproxy.com/)を介して確認しており、Facebookコールをロード中であるためAPIコールが開始されません。これは、APPSTORE経由でアプリをダウンロードするすべての端末で発生します。 Xamarinコンポーネントhttps://components.xamarin.com/view/fbaudiencenetworkios
経由で当社のアプリが開発されて
本当に奇妙なよう、異なるリリースの種類に同じデバイスと同じFBのユーザー(私のルイジSaggese)上の同じコードで異なる動作を持っています。
- デバッグモード:OK
- リリースモードTestFlightを使用していない:ロック、他のAPIの応答がありません、我々は持っているTestFlightモードで
を呼び出します: "いいえ塗りつぶしを" 他のAPIをロックせずにすることは
シナリオ1:これは、問題なく仕事を思わここ
FANのテクニカルチームに連絡するための提案については、既に行っていますが、Xamarinのサポートチーム(ファンによって維持されていないコンポーネントなので)を思い出させてくれました。私はここにバグを報告しています。https://bugzilla.xamarin.com/show_bug.cgi?id=40325 –